Hamilton: I feel very powerful in this car

A second world title appears to have boosted Lewis Hamilton's performances this year, adding a spring to his step and even at this early stage in the season it would be foolish to bet against him winning his third world title in a Mercedes which clearly suits his style. Hamilton has started every race on pole and is now 27 points clear of closest rival and team mate Nico Rosberg. Sunday was his ninth win in the last 11 grands prix. He may not be unbeatable, as Ferrari's Sebastian Vettel showed in Malaysia, but he is feeling stronger than ever. 'I feel very powerful in this car, with the package we have,' he said.
